Comparative Analysis of Various Optimization Techniques with Coded MIMO-OFDM Transmission
This paper deals with the comparison of various optimization techniques used for detection of spatially multiplexed transmitted symbols in multiple input multiple output or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(MIMO OFDM) system. It may be helpful in evaluating the performance of the detection techniques viz zero forcing (ZF), minimum mean square error (MMSE) and maximum likelihood (ML) on the basis of the bit error rate (BER) for a given signal to noise ratio (SNR). A 2x2 MIMO system is used for the performance evaluation in simulation. The receiver decodes the binary phase shift keying (BPSK) signal through low density parity check (LDPC) decoder. A simulation result shows that ML is having a better performance over ZF and MMSE.
